
Earlier this week, on Thursday, August 6th, we launched our testnet for testing parachain functionality: Rococo. The Rococo testnet has integrated Substrate's Cumulus extension and HRMP functions.
Cumulus: An extended sub-protocol of the Substrate blockchain framework, which is used to more easily build a parallel chain runtime on Polkadot.

HRMP: full name Horizontal Relay-chain Message Passing, horizontal relay chain information transmission
On Rococo, developers can use this testnet to:
Register the blockchain based on the Substrate framework as a parachain and communicate with the relay chain.
Write the logic on the chain based on the parachain, and communicate with each other through the relay chain and other parachains.
The Rococo testnet will operate as a PoA network with Sudo keys controlled by the Parity Technologies parachain development lead. Rococo will include 3 parallel chains: the parachains can send information to the relay chain, and multiple parallel chains can communicate through the relay chain.

In order to match the latest version of Polkadot and maintain stability, the Rococo testnet will be reset many times. Rococo currently does not guarantee stability and completeness of functions. The HRMP protocol was also reset many times while we were fixing bugs and upgrading the codebase. Some full features like XCMP and Hot-swapping are not activated yet. These features will be on the agenda as more Cumulus extensions are deployed on Rococo in the future.
Cross-Chain Message Passing Cross-chain information transmission: Allows direct parachain-to-parachain information transmission.

Hot-Swapping: Realize the replacement or addition of network systems without suspending, shutting down, or restarting the system. Substrate, the architecture tool for building Polkadot and Kusama networks, can develop hot-swappable runtimes, so as to realize upgrades on the chain without forking.
Rococo allows developers to "register" their own Substrate-based blockchains as Polkadot's parachains.
Substrate is a blockchain development kit that enables other blockchain networks to interoperate as Polkadot parachains.
Rococo launched as a Proof of Authority (PoA) network under the leadership of Parity Technologies. The testnet will start with three parachains.
